Technical field
This utility model belongs to technical field of mold, is specifically related to a kind of positive and negative U-shaped Bending Mould of Metal plate.
Background technology
At present, when making the product with bending, generally using and manually complete with complex device, manual manufacture wastes time and energy, and product quality is uneven, uses complex device to complete, constant product quality, but spends relatively costly.The drift of Bending Mould and mold insert are the most serious positions of wearing and tearing, and drift and mold insert that current material makes cannot adapt to the abrasion that thickness is expected and high side-friction force is caused, it is impossible to meet product and produce in enormous quantities.
In the sheet metal products such as increasing cabinet panel or upper cover, it is the strictest to outward appearance surface requirements.When these goods bending and formings, it is extremely difficult to the prescription on this surface with general Bending Mould.Therefore people are time saving and energy saving in the urgent need to one, and use cost is low, and service life is long, and the Bending Mould of constant product quality makes parts.
Utility model content
In order to solve above technical problem, this utility model provides a kind of positive and negative U-shaped Bending Mould of Metal plate.
A kind of positive and negative U-shaped Bending Mould of Metal plate, including upper die and lower die, wherein upper mold includes upper bolster, upper holding pad, upper padding plate, upper bending female die, and lower mold includes die shoe, lower bolster, lower holding pad, lower bending female die, lower bending punch;Upper bolster, upper padding plate and upper bending female die are sequentially connected with from top to bottom, and upper holding pad is embedded between two modules of bending female die;Lower bending female die, lower bolster and die shoe are sequentially connected with from top to bottom, lower bending punch is positioned at lower bending female die centre position and lower end and is fixed on lower bolster, and two modules of lower stripper are embedded between lower bending punch and lower bending female die and mate setting with upper bending female die;Wherein descend the height height less than lower bending punch of holding pad.
Further, being shaped as of described lower holding pad " fall T " shape.
Further, the height of described lower bending female die and lower bending punch is equal.
Further, between described upper bolster and die shoe, connection has outer guiding post.
Work process: during use, upper bolster and die shoe are connected on punch press, Metal plate is put in this utility model, upper bending female die and upper holding pad are descending in mould, during descending, upper holding pad is compressed after touching Metal plate, upper bending female die continues traveling downwardly, Metal plate is along upper bending female die, lower bending female die, lower holding pad, the shape of lower bending punch deforms upon, mould continues traveling downwardly and finally closes, Metal plate thus by upper bending female die, lower bending female die, lower binder, lower bending punch compresses and closes in mould, last mould is up, working portion returns to initial conditions, complete a cycle of operation.
What this utility model reached have the beneficial effect that makes to be formed in Metal plate bending by upper bending female die, lower bending female die, lower holding pad, lower bending punch, without manual operation, time saving and energy saving, and whole mould structure is simple, cost of manufacture is relatively low, utilize titanium at the mould coating in working position, reduce frictional force and adhesive force, alleviate the abrasion to bending punch and bending female die in forming process.
